How much do Tree Trimmers and Pruners make in South Dakota?
The median Tree Trimmers and Pruners in South Dakota earns $50,430 per year (BLS May 2025), about $24.25 per hour.
What is that after taxes?
$50,430 gross in South Dakota keeps $42,701 after federal income tax ($3,872), FICA ($3,858) and state income tax ($0) — $3,558 per month, a 84.7% keep-rate.
How does South Dakota compare to the national median for Tree Trimmers and Pruners?
The South Dakota median is $530 below the national median of $50,960.
Which state pays Tree Trimmers and Pruners the most?
Minnesota has the highest median gross for Tree Trimmers and Pruners at $77,460 — but compare take-home, not gross: state taxes change the order.
